    Communications Assistant

    Options Consultancy seeks a Communications Assistant to join our Evidence for Action (E4A) -MamaYe team in Kenya. You will support coalitions in Bungoma and Nairobi to build and strengthen their advocacy communications aimed at improving maternal and newborn health outcomes.

    Responsibilities: 

    • As Communications Assistant, you will be responsible for the successful delivery of communications activities in Kenya supporting the work of the Advocacy Communications Advisor, recognising that our communications work often has synergies cutting across Options programmes. You will support the team to build the capacity of civil society organisations on advocacy communications, including providing inputs to training packages on communications and contribute to the wider delivery of the E4A-MamaYe communications strategy.
    • You will work closely with the E4A-MamaYe Kenya team to package, communicate and tailor our learning, tools, and products to make these appealing and easy to access by various types of stakeholders including other implementing partners and potential funders. In addition, you will support civil society coalitions in Kenya to gather and package information for strategic advocacy communications, share learning and organise events.
    • This position is line managed by the E4A MamaYe Advocacy Communications Advisor who will also offer technical support, mentor and work closely with you to help ensure you have the technical and communications support necessary to deliver your objectives.  The role will be based in either of Options’ offices in Nairobi or Bungoma, Kenya.

    Person specification: 

    To succeed in this role, you will have:

    • Experience in using social media including Facebook and Twitter in a professional capacity to increase levels of engagement.
    • Working knowledge of Google Analytics
    • Experience of working within or with grassroots CSOs, NGOs or in an advocacy environment
    • Demonstrable ability to optimise digital communications and levels of audience engagement
    • Team player, including working with teams based in offices across multiple countries with high sensitivity to cultural and social diversity
    • Knowledge and understanding of international health and development, in particular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s), Maternal and Newborn Health or a closely related area such as women’s and girls’ rights, reproductive and sexual health, social change and youth/children’s rights
